
В современном мире технологий оптимизация Mistral для edge-устройств является важным шагом к более эффективному использованию искусственного интеллекта. С учетом роста объемов данных и потребности в приложениях на edge-устройствах, этот подход предлагает решение для работы с ограниченными ресурсами. Имея в виду, что более совершенные модели AI могут значительно улучшить производительность, мы рассмотрим, как оптимизация Mistral помогает достигать стабильности и эффективности в работе интеллекта на этих устройствах.
Принципы оптимизации Mistral для edge-устройств
Mistral представляет собой современную платформу, разработанную для создания и развертывания моделей искусственного интеллекта. Она предлагает обширные возможности Mistral для обработки больших объемов данных с минимальными ресурсными затратами. Эффективное использование этой платформы требует понимания принципов оптимизации Mistral, особенно когда речь идет о работе с edge-устройствами.
Что такое Mistral?
Mistral — это мощный инструмент для разработки моделей ИИ, способный к интеграции на различные устройства, включая edge-устройства. Интеллектуальные системы, создаваемые на Mistral, позволяют обрабатывать данные в реальном времени, что особенно важно в условиях ограниченных ресурсов. Использование Mistral обеспечивает гибкость и адаптивность в процессе развертывания, что делает его предпочтительным выбором для многих разработчиков.
Почему важно оптимизировать для edge-устройств?
Оптимизация для edge-устройств становится критически важной в современном информационном пространстве. Эти устройства часто имеют ограниченные вычислительные мощности, что делает необходимым применение методов, обеспечивающих высокую производительность при минимальных затратах. Важность оптимизации не может быть недооценена, так как именно от этого зависит скорость и качество работы интеллектуальных приложений. Применение оптимизированных алгоритмов и технологий сжатия данных позволяет значительно улучшить общие результаты работы системы.
Опыт запуска моделей на устройствах с ограниченными ресурсами
Запуск моделей на устройствах с ограниченными ресурсами представляет собой уникальную задачу, в которой необходимо учитывать специфические сложности и ограничения. Существует множество примеров успешного внедрения, которые подчеркивают важность адаптации моделей к реальным условиям эксплуатации.
Кейс 1: Модель для обработки изображений
В данном случае основной задачей стала быстрая загрузка и обработка изображений в реальном времени. Оптимизация моделей для обработки изображений часто включает методы уменьшения размера модели. Параллельно снижалось разрешение изображений, что способствовало улучшению скорости обработки.
Кейс 2: Модель для обработки текста
Для данной модели ключевым аспектом стала необходимость автоматической генерации текстовых ответов. Учёт ограниченной памяти устройства потребовал внедрения более оптимизированных алгоритмов. В результате удалось добиться высокой эффективности при минимальном расходе ресурсов.
Подводные камни при запуске
Запуск моделей на устройствах с ограниченными ресурсами таит в себе ряд трудностей. Наиболее частые проблемы связаны с нехваткой памяти, сложностями интеграции и необходимостью использования дополнительного программного обеспечения. Устранение этих трудностей требует тщательного планирования и предварительного тестирования.

Технологические аспекты оптимизации
Оптимизация Mistral для edge-устройств требует всестороннего подхода, учитывающего различные технологические аспекты. Важно тщательно выбирать алгоритмы, которые соответствуют задачам и могут адаптироваться к ограниченным ресурсам устройств. Методы оптимизации веса модели, такие как квантование и прунинг, позволяют значимо уменьшить объем занимаемой памяти и увеличить скорость обработки данных, что особенно критично для устройств с низкой вычислительной мощностью.
При разработке программного обеспечения для AI на edge-устройствах также следует обращать внимание на выбор аппаратного обеспечения. Например, использование специализированных микропроцессоров, оптимизированных для работы с AI, может значительно повысить производительность и энергоэффективность. Кроме того, важно учитывать совместимость программного обеспечения с имеющимися аппаратными платформами для достижения наилучших результатов.
Настройка программного обеспечения также играет немаловажную роль. Грамотная интеграция методов сжатия данных и выбор эффективных библиотек для машинного обучения могут повысить стабильность и надежность работы приложений в реальных условиях. Эффективная реализация этих технологических аспектов обеспечивает масштабируемость и надежное функционирование систем даже при экстремальных нагрузках.